Enhanced descriptions from Syndetics:
My pen rides dinosaurs and hides an elephant in a teacup. What can your pen do?' So begins Myers' tale of how to overcome adversity using only what you have available. The premise that all children have access to their own imaginations, even if they have access to little else emerged from Myers' time spent touring Juvenile Detention centres asking young people what helped them overcome feelings of disenfranchisement. The answer, resoundingly, was art.'
"All you need is your imagination..."
An artist celebrates the many things he can do with a simple pen, and encourages the reader to do the same.
